Transaction 6320bcdba7843f802b52375320b4d5de341c2d3f9ed580ed0bfee78ceff7cbc4

1 Input
2 Outputs
  • 6320bcdba7843f802b52375320b4d5de341c2d3f9ed580ed0bfee78ceff7cbc4:0
  • value  10000000
    address  12yWXDpahwAzue93SUBPcoKyNR5Hfo7PUW
  • 6320bcdba7843f802b52375320b4d5de341c2d3f9ed580ed0bfee78ceff7cbc4:1
  • value  1064168987
    address  1EKMwjGLeysQV2uwKgFwDphat1Rw9NMZVJ